Kuwait Honors Tamu Society for Lifesaving Blood Donation Efforts on World Blood Donor Day

Kuwait’s Ministry of Health honoured Tamu Society Kuwait on World Blood Donor Day for its outstanding contributions to blood donation. The recognition highlights the group’s role in supporting humanitarian efforts within the Nepali community. By June 6, 2023, over 500,000 people had donated blood and platelets across the country. Tamu Society Kuwait has long organised blood donation drives for the Nepali community in Kuwait. Its efforts have placed it among the nation’s most active donor groups. The Ministry of Health recently ranked it in the top ten for blood donation activity.

On World Blood Donor Day, former president Khop Gurung received special recognition for his community service and dedication to blood donation. Officials praised blood donation as a vital act that saves lives and fosters solidarity. The society also thanked all volunteer donors and supporters for their generosity and commitment. The award marks a significant achievement for the Nepali community in Kuwait. It reinforces the importance of continued participation in charitable and humanitarian activities.
